Cefmac Plus 375 mg Injection
Composition : Ceftriaxone 250 mg & Sulbactam 125 mg
Read MoreTherapeutic Segment : Antibiotic | Anti-Infective
Packing : Vial + 5 ml bottle in mono carton WFI
Dosage : 1 gm once daily via deep IM injection or slow IV injection over at least 2-4 min, intermittent IV infusion over at least 30 min Children (<12 yr) - 20 to 50 mg /kg once daily, can be increase to 80 mg / kg in severe infection or as directed by physician
Product Information
Cefmac Plus 375 mg Injection is a combination medicine. It is prescribed to treat various types of bacterial infections. It fights against the microorganisms to prevent their growth and further spread of the infection.
- Bacterial Meningitis
- MDR Typhoid
- LRTI’S
- UTI’S and SSTI’S
- Gastroenteritis
- Nosocomial Pneumonia
- Septicemia and Bacteraemia
- Bone and Joint Infections
- Surgical prophylaxis
- Post-Surgical Infections
- Your doctor or nurse will give you this medicine.
- Kindly do not self-administer.
Ceftriaxone is an antibiotic. It works by preventing the formation of the bacterial protective covering which is essential for the survival of bacteria. Sulbactam is a beta-lactamase inhibitor which reduces resistance and enhances the activity of Ceftriaxone against bacteria.
